Naboth’s vineyard

Mar 29, 2020Apr 8, 2020 ~ derrickjohnphillips ~ 2 Comments

Ahab is seen as one of Israel’s worst kings. He was a liar, a cheat, and a bully, but the incident vineyard of Naboth's is the only recorded example of corruption that could get him impeached today. It is an object lesson in how temptation works.
